Abstract
A broadband antenna for satellite navigation terminal is proposed. The antenna is composed of a pair of cross dipole arms, the side loaded metal strips and a bottom ground. The side loaded metal strips can help to improve the axial ratio (AR) bandwidth and impedance bandwidth of the antenna, and reduce the size of the overall antenna. The measured results show that the impedance bandwidth of |S11|≤ −10 dB is 1.06−2.01 GHz, AR bandwidth of AR ≤ 3 dB is 1.11−1.95 GHz, and the gains at the center frequency of BeiDou B1, B2 and B3 are 4.62, 5.34 and 5.21 dBi, respectively. The cross dipole antenna proposed in this paper does not need complex feed network, and has the advantages of simple antenna structure, miniaturization and wide band. It can be better applied in BeiDou satellite navigation terminal.
